20-year-old Michelle Carter has been sentenced to 15 months in jail for involuntary manslaughter after urging her suicidal boyfriend to kill himself in dozens of text messages.
Conrad Roy III was found in his vehicle on July 13, 2014. He had died of carbon monoxide poisoning, but according to police the teen wouldnโt have gone through with the act had he not been encouraged by Michelle.
Conrad, who suffered from anxiety and depression, had called Michelle on the night of his suicide, telling her he was scared and didnโt want to abandon his family.
Text messages sent between the pair in the week leading up to Conradโs death included Michelle saying: โYou always say youโre gonna do it, but you never do. I just want to make sure tonight is the real thing,โ and โYou just have to do it.โ
She also wrote, โItโs painless and quick.โ

Michelle also told him to โGet back in.โ
She later wrote to a friend, saying, โHis death was my fault โฆ he got out of the car, and I told him to get back in โฆ because I knew he would do it all over again the next day.โ
